Summary
- Public debt in the United States is nearly $35 trillion, rising 23% in the last four years alone.
- Private debt in the United States totals almost $66 trillion.
- The debt buildup in the post-2007 period was most rapid in the federal government and multi-family apartment sectors.
Like nearly all other developed nations, the United States is facing a severe debt problem.
Today, public debt is nearly $35 trillion, rising approximately 23% in the last four years alone.
